QUICK SAUTE OF PEARS WITH RASPBERRY SAUCE



Quick Saute of Pears with Raspberry Sauce image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     dessert

Time 30m

Number Of Ingredients 7

6 ripe pears with raspberry sauce
1/2 lemon
2 tablespoons butter
2 to 3 tablespoons liqueur such as Triple Sec, Cointreau or Grand Marnier
1/2 cup strained raspberry preserves
1/4 cup toasted sliced blanched almonds, optional
Frozen yogurt or whipped cream, optional

Steps:

  • With a stainless steel knife, peel and core the pears. Cut them into eighths. Rub them with lemon so they do not discolor. Set them aside in a covered bowl in the refrigerator until you are ready to use them. Melt the butter in a large skillet. Saute the pears over high heat for 3 to 4 minutes or until they begin to brown. With a slotted spoon, transfer the pears to a serving platter. Deglaze the pan with liqueur and raspberry preserves and reduce until syrupy and thick. Spoon over the pears and garnish with almonds and frozen yogurt or whipped cream if you wish.

RASPBERRY PEAR TART



Raspberry Pear Tart image

Fetch the forks! Guests will be eager to dig into this festive tart. Destined to become a favorite holiday dessert, it looks and smells as delightful as it tastes. -Bernice V. Janowski, Stevens Point, Wisconsin

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 1h10m

Yield 16 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 17

1-2/3 cups all-purpose flour
2/3 cup sugar
2/3 cup cold butter, cubed
1/3 cup chopped macadamia nuts
FILLING:
3 medium pears, peeled and thinly sliced
1/2 cup sugar
2 tablespoons cornstarch
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
1 teaspoon grated lemon zest
2 cups fresh or frozen raspberries
TOPPING:
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
1/2 cup packed brown sugar
1 teaspoon grated lemon zest
1/4 cup cold butter, cubed
1/3 cup chopped macadamia nuts

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ine flour and sugar; cut in butter until m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Stir in nuts. Press onto the bottom and up the sides of an ungreased 11-in. fluted tart pan with removable bottom., In a large bowl, combine the pears, sugar, cornstarch, cinnamon and lemon zest. Add raspberries; toss gently. Pour into crust. Bake at 425° for 25 minutes., For topping, in a small bowl, combine the flour, brown sugar and lemon zest; cut in butter until crumbly. Stir in nuts. Sprinkle over filling., Bake 15-20 minutes longer or until filling is bubbly and topping is golden brown. Cool on a wire rack. Refrigerate leftovers.

CAMPARI-POACHED PEARS WITH RASPBERRY SAUCE



Campari-Poached Pears with Raspberry Sauce image

Categories     Fruit     Dessert     Poach     Valentine's Day     Currant     Raspberry     Orange     Pear     Winter     Bon Appétit

Yield Serves 6

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 cups cranberry-raspberry juice drink
1 1/4 cups sugar
1/2 cup Campari
3 3 x 1-inch strips orange peel (orange part only)
6 Bosc pears (each about 7 ounces)
1 lemon, cut in half
1 10-ounce package frozen raspberries in syrup, thawed
4 tablespoons orange liqueur
2 tablespoons red currant jelly
1 cup mascarpone cheese (about 8 ounces)
2 tablespoons powdered sugar
Fresh mint leaves

Steps:

  • Combine 2 cups cranberry-raspberry juice drink, 1 1/4 cups sugar, 1/2 cup Campari and orange peel strips in heavy large saucepan. Bring to boil, stirring until sugar dissolves. Cover and reduce heat to very low, keeping poaching liquid hot.
  • Peel pears, leaving stems attached. Rub pears all over with cut lemon halves. Using melon baller, remove cores through wide end of pears, then cut thin slice off wide ends so that pears can stand upright. Add pears to poaching liquid. Simmer uncovered over medium-low heat until pears are tender, turning occasionally, about 20 minutes. Cool pears in poaching liquid. Refrigerate until cold, at least 6 hours.
  • Puree raspberries with their syrup, 2 tablespoons orange liqueur and currant jelly in blender. Strain raspberry sauce through fine sieve. Chill until cold, about 1 hour. (Pears and raspberry sauce can be prepared 1 day ahead. Cover separately and keep refrigerated.)
  • Whisk mascarpone, 2 tablespoons powdered sugar and remaining 2 tablespoons orange liqueur in bowl to blend.
  • Spoon some raspberry sauce onto plates. Stand pears upright in center of sauce. Spoon dollops of mascarpone mixture alongside. Garnish with mint leaves and serve.

POACHED PEARS WITH RASPBERRY SAUCE



Poached Pears with Raspberry Sauce image

This elegant dessert for two has a wonderful vanilla flavoring that is very satisfying. With an extremely simple raspberry sauce adding a dash of bright color, it is very impressive. -Dawn Bryant, Thedford, Nebraska

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 20m

Yield 2 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 cup water
1/2 cup sugar
1/4 cup white wine or white cranberry juice
2 medium pears, peeled and halved
3 tablespoons seedless raspberry spreadable fruit
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
Fresh raspberries and mint leaves, optional

Steps:

  • In a small saucepan, bring the water, sugar and wine to a boil. Reduce heat; carefully add pears. Cover and simmer for 5-10 minutes or until tender. Remove pears and reserve cooking liquid., In a small bowl, combine spreadable fruit and vanilla. Stir in enough cooking liquid to form a sauce consistency. Cover and refrigerate sauce and pears separately until chilled. , Remove sauce from the refrigerator 15 minutes before serving. Place two pear halves on each dessert plate; top with sauce. Garnish with raspberries and mint if desired.

PEAR RASPBERRY CRISP



Pear Raspberry Crisp image

We grow our own luscious red raspberries and feast on them fresh and freeze them for winter. This recipe combines the berries with fresh pears and a crunchy cereal topping. -Fancheon Resler, Bluffton, Indiana

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 40m

Yield 6 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 8

2 cups sliced peeled fresh pears
2 cups fresh or frozen raspberries
3/4 cup packed brown sugar, divided
1 teaspoon ground cinnamon, divided
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
3 tablespoons cold butter
1 cup cranberry almond whole grain cereal, lightly crushed
Vanilla ice cream, optional

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, combine the pears, raspberries, 1/4 cup brown sugar and 1/2 teaspoon cinnamon. Spoon into a greased 9-in. pie plate. , In a small bowl, combine the flour and remaining brown sugar and cinnamon; cut in butter until mixture resembles coarse crumbs. Stir in cereal. Sprinkle over fruit. , Bake at 375° until filling is bubbly and topping is golden brown, 25-30 minutes. Cool for 10 minutes. Serve with ice cream if desired.

RASPBERRY PEAR BUTTER



Raspberry Pear Butter image

Make and share this Raspberry Pear Butter recipe from Food.com.

Provided by dicentra

Categories     Raspberries

Time 40m

Yield 3 pints

Number Of Ingredients 4

4 lbs ripe pears, peeled, cored & chopped
4 cups raspberries (fresh or frozen)
1/4 cup lemon juice
sugar (see below)

Steps:

  • Combine pears, raspberries and lemon juice in large saucepan. Bring to a boil.
  • Lower heat to simmer and continue cooking, stirring often for 1 hour or until fruit is very soft.
  • Remove from heat and press fruit through a fine messed sieve or fine grade food mill.
  • Measure resulting fruit pulp. For each 2 cups pulp, measure 1 1/2 cups sugar. Return pulp to pan and add sugar.
  • Stir mixture over low heat with a wooden spoon until sugar has completely
  • dissolved.
  • Simmer over low heat, stirring frequently until butter thickens. Ladle into hot.
  • jars leaving 1/4 inch headspace.
  • Seal. Process jars in a hot water bath for 10 minutes.
